Sha Sha Harnik - President
A graduate of Emory University, Sha Sha Harnik began her career in
1995 on Hilton Head Island, working for a major event design
company as a Special Events Manager on hundreds of successful
events. During the past twelve years, she has produced important
events for many Fortune 500 corporations, non-profit organizations,
and top-level social clients. After relocating to Charleston, South
Carolina in 1998, Sha Sha launched a successful special event
company, in the capacity of general manager and lead designer,
focusing on developing corporate and social event clients in the
Charleston market. During this time, Sha Sha worked on
numerous corporate and social events in the Charleston and
surrounding cities, traveling as far as Scottsdale Arizona for a
Destination Wedding. Highlighted events during this time
included publication in Carolina Bride magazine for a destination
wedding, and Décor co-Chairperson of the NACE 2002 National
Meeting. Sha Sha also designed the décor for the 2005 Arthur
Ravenel Bridge Opening Gala.
